Home
last modified time | relevance | path

Searched refs:register_num (Results 1 – 10 of 10) sorted by relevance

/linux-6.15/drivers/staging/gpib/eastwood/
H A Dfluke_gpib.h71 int register_num) in fluke_read_byte_nolock() argument
75 retval = readl(nec_priv->mmiobase + register_num * nec_priv->offset); in fluke_read_byte_nolock()
81 int register_num) in fluke_write_byte_nolock() argument
83 writel(data, nec_priv->mmiobase + register_num * nec_priv->offset); in fluke_write_byte_nolock()
87 unsigned int register_num, unsigned int page) in fluke_paged_read_byte() argument
97 retval = fluke_read_byte_nolock(nec_priv, register_num); in fluke_paged_read_byte()
103 unsigned int register_num, unsigned int page) in fluke_paged_write_byte() argument
111 fluke_write_byte_nolock(nec_priv, data, register_num); in fluke_paged_write_byte()
/linux-6.15/drivers/staging/gpib/fmh_gpib/
H A Dfmh_gpib.h128 unsigned int register_num) in gpib_cs_read_byte() argument
130 return readb(nec_priv->mmiobase + register_num * nec_priv->offset); in gpib_cs_read_byte()
134 unsigned int register_num) in gpib_cs_write_byte() argument
136 writeb(data, nec_priv->mmiobase + register_num * nec_priv->offset); in gpib_cs_write_byte()
139 static inline uint16_t fifos_read(struct fmh_priv *fmh_priv, int register_num) in fifos_read() argument
143 return readw(fmh_priv->fifo_base + register_num * fifo_reg_offset); in fifos_read()
146 static inline void fifos_write(struct fmh_priv *fmh_priv, uint16_t data, int register_num) in fifos_write() argument
150 writew(data, fmh_priv->fifo_base + register_num * fifo_reg_offset); in fifos_write()
/linux-6.15/drivers/staging/gpib/cb7210/
H A Dcb7210.h77 unsigned int register_num, unsigned int page) in cb7210_paged_read_byte() argument
86 retval = inb(nec7210_iobase(cb_priv) + register_num * nec_priv->offset); in cb7210_paged_read_byte()
93 enum hs_regs register_num) in cb7210_read_byte() argument
98 retval = inb(nec7210_iobase(cb_priv) + register_num * nec_priv->offset); in cb7210_read_byte()
103 unsigned int register_num, unsigned int page) in cb7210_paged_write_byte() argument
111 outb(data, nec7210_iobase(cb_priv) + register_num * nec_priv->offset); in cb7210_paged_write_byte()
117 enum hs_regs register_num) in cb7210_write_byte() argument
121 outb(data, nec7210_iobase(cb_priv) + register_num * nec_priv->offset); in cb7210_write_byte()
/linux-6.15/drivers/staging/gpib/include/
H A Dnec7210.h125 uint8_t nec7210_ioport_read_byte(struct nec7210_priv *priv, unsigned int register_num);
126 void nec7210_ioport_write_byte(struct nec7210_priv *priv, uint8_t data, unsigned int register_num);
127 uint8_t nec7210_iomem_read_byte(struct nec7210_priv *priv, unsigned int register_num);
128 void nec7210_iomem_write_byte(struct nec7210_priv *priv, uint8_t data, unsigned int register_num);
129 uint8_t nec7210_locking_ioport_read_byte(struct nec7210_priv *priv, unsigned int register_num);
131 unsigned int register_num);
132 uint8_t nec7210_locking_iomem_read_byte(struct nec7210_priv *priv, unsigned int register_num);
134 unsigned int register_num);
H A Dtms9914.h127 uint8_t tms9914_ioport_read_byte(struct tms9914_priv *priv, unsigned int register_num);
128 void tms9914_ioport_write_byte(struct tms9914_priv *priv, uint8_t data, unsigned int register_num);
129 uint8_t tms9914_iomem_read_byte(struct tms9914_priv *priv, unsigned int register_num);
130 void tms9914_iomem_write_byte(struct tms9914_priv *priv, uint8_t data, unsigned int register_num);
/linux-6.15/drivers/staging/gpib/nec7210/
H A Dnec7210.c1017 return inb(priv->iobase + register_num * priv->offset); in nec7210_ioport_read_byte()
1023 if (register_num == AUXMR) in nec7210_ioport_write_byte()
1029 outb(data, priv->iobase + register_num * priv->offset); in nec7210_ioport_write_byte()
1040 retval = inb(priv->iobase + register_num * priv->offset); in nec7210_locking_ioport_read_byte()
1047 unsigned int register_num) in nec7210_locking_ioport_write_byte() argument
1052 if (register_num == AUXMR) in nec7210_locking_ioport_write_byte()
1054 outb(data, priv->iobase + register_num * priv->offset); in nec7210_locking_ioport_write_byte()
1062 return readb(priv->mmiobase + register_num * priv->offset); in nec7210_iomem_read_byte()
1068 if (register_num == AUXMR) in nec7210_iomem_write_byte()
1091 unsigned int register_num) in nec7210_locking_iomem_write_byte() argument
[all …]
/linux-6.15/drivers/staging/gpib/hp_82335/
H A Dhp82335.c224 static inline unsigned int tms9914_to_hp82335_offset(unsigned int register_num) in tms9914_to_hp82335_offset() argument
226 return 0x1ff8 + register_num; in tms9914_to_hp82335_offset()
229 static uint8_t hp82335_read_byte(struct tms9914_priv *priv, unsigned int register_num) in hp82335_read_byte() argument
231 return tms9914_iomem_read_byte(priv, tms9914_to_hp82335_offset(register_num)); in hp82335_read_byte()
234 static void hp82335_write_byte(struct tms9914_priv *priv, uint8_t data, unsigned int register_num) in hp82335_write_byte() argument
236 tms9914_iomem_write_byte(priv, data, tms9914_to_hp82335_offset(register_num)); in hp82335_write_byte()
/linux-6.15/drivers/staging/gpib/tms9914/
H A Dtms9914.c862 uint8_t tms9914_ioport_read_byte(struct tms9914_priv *priv, unsigned int register_num) in tms9914_ioport_read_byte() argument
864 return inb(priv->iobase + register_num * priv->offset); in tms9914_ioport_read_byte()
869 void tms9914_ioport_write_byte(struct tms9914_priv *priv, uint8_t data, unsigned int register_num) in tms9914_ioport_write_byte() argument
871 outb(data, priv->iobase + register_num * priv->offset); in tms9914_ioport_write_byte()
872 if (register_num == AUXCR) in tms9914_ioport_write_byte()
879 uint8_t tms9914_iomem_read_byte(struct tms9914_priv *priv, unsigned int register_num) in tms9914_iomem_read_byte() argument
881 return readb(priv->mmiobase + register_num * priv->offset); in tms9914_iomem_read_byte()
886 void tms9914_iomem_write_byte(struct tms9914_priv *priv, uint8_t data, unsigned int register_num) in tms9914_iomem_write_byte() argument
888 writeb(data, priv->mmiobase + register_num * priv->offset); in tms9914_iomem_write_byte()
889 if (register_num == AUXCR) in tms9914_iomem_write_byte()
/linux-6.15/drivers/acpi/acpica/
H A Dtbfadt.c114 u8 register_num; member
713 register_num * in acpi_tb_setup_fadt_registers()
/linux-6.15/drivers/staging/gpib/hp_82341/
H A Dhp_82341.c482 static uint8_t hp_82341_read_byte(struct tms9914_priv *priv, unsigned int register_num) in hp_82341_read_byte() argument
484 return inb(priv->iobase + register_num); in hp_82341_read_byte()
487 static void hp_82341_write_byte(struct tms9914_priv *priv, uint8_t data, unsigned int register_num) in hp_82341_write_byte() argument
489 outb(data, priv->iobase + register_num); in hp_82341_write_byte()